Claudia Hernández González is a Salvadoran short story writer. She was born in El Salvador in 1975. Many of her stories concern the grotesque elements of life during and after the civil war.
Bibliography
- Otras ciudades (2001)
- Mediodía de frontera (2002)
- Olvida uno (2005)
- De fronteras (2007)
